Finding the Right Style for Your Space

Selecting the right style is crucial to ensuring your new fixture complements your existing decor. Consider the overall aesthetic of your home and choose a style that enhances it.

  • Modern Chandeliers: Sleek and minimalist, perfect for contemporary homes.

  • Crystal Chandeliers: Classic and elegant, adding a touch of glamour to any room.

  • Rustic Chandeliers: Warm and inviting, ideal for creating a cozy atmosphere.

  • Drum Chandeliers: A contemporary twist, featuring a fabric or metal shade surrounding the lights.

Choosing the Right Finish

The finish of your chandelier can significantly impact its overall look and feel. Popular finishes include:

  • Black: Bold and dramatic, perfect for creating a statement.
  • Brushed Nickel: Modern and versatile, complementing a wide range of styles.
  • Gold: Luxurious and elegant, adding a touch of glamour.
  • Wrought Iron: Rustic and durable, ideal for creating a cozy atmosphere.

Q: What is the best way to clean and maintain a chandelier?

A: Keeping your chandelier sparkling is easier than you think! Regular dusting with a soft cloth or feather duster will help maintain its brilliance. For a deeper clean, gently wipe down the crystals or glass with a mild cleaner.

Q: Can I hang a chandelier myself?

A: For optimal safety and to ensure your chandelier is installed correctly, it's always best to consult a qualified, professional electrician. They have the expertise to handle the electrical connections and ensure the chandelier is securely mounted.

Q: What are the benefits of using LED bulbs in my chandelier?

A: LED bulbs are a fantastic choice for chandeliers! They offer energy efficiency, long-lasting performance, and come in various color temperatures, allowing you to customize the lighting to create the perfect atmosphere. They also help to keep your chandelier cool and looking its best.
